Paul posted 12 points (4-9 FG, 4-7 3Pt), 11 assists, four rebounds and three steals over 38 minutes against the Thunder in an overtime loss Saturday.
EDGE Analysis
Paul got a second straight start and performed well, recording his second double-double of the season. All of his scoring came from beyond the arc, and he's now gone 8-for-13 on three-point attempts and 0-for-4 on shots inside the arc over his past two games. Paul's overall scoring is down this season at 9.4 points per contest, but he's still pretty productive as a distributor and defender with 7.4 assists and 1.6 steals per game.

Paul racked up 15 points (6-14 FG, 2-3 3Pt, 1-1 FT), five rebounds, four assists, three steals and one block across 36 minutes during Tuesday's 104-101 loss to the Timberwolves.
EDGE Analysis
Paul moved back into the starting five for the first time since Oct. 27 while Stephen Curry (knee) missed his first game of the season. Even though the Warriors also lost Klay Thompson and Draymond Green to ejections less than two minutes into the contest, Paul took on a modest 21.6 percent usage rate, trailing Andrew Wiggins (28.7), Dario Saric (25.4) and Brandin Podziemski (23.4). Paul still delivered a useful all-around line in the narrow loss, but given the context of the game, managers were probably hoping for stronger totals in the points and assists columns.

Paul racked up five points (2-10 FG, 1-5 3Pt), one rebound, two assists and one steal over 25 minutes during Sunday's 115-104 loss to the Cavaliers.
EDGE Analysis
Paul's inefficiency from the floor has been a concern in recent matchups, but he's usually been able to prop up his fantasy value through his assists. However, he was held to a season-low two assists while shooting inefficiently from the floor once again Sunday, leading to one of his worst performances in a Warriors uniform. Over his last four outings, he's shot just 14.3 percent from the floor while averaging 2.7 points, 7.7 assists and 2.3 rebounds in 27.0 minutes per game.
